Abstract

The photoproduction of isolated photons has been measured in diffractive events recorded by the ZEUS detector at HERA. Cross sections are evaluated in the photon transverse-energy and pseudorapidity ranges 5 < Eγ T < 15 GeV and −0.7 < ηγ < 0.9, inclusively, and also with a jet with transverse energy and pseudorapidity in the ranges 4 < Ejet T < 35 GeV and −1.5 < ηjet < 1.8, using a total integrated electronproton luminosity of 456 pb−1. A number of kinematic variables were studied and compared to predictions from the RAPGAP Monte Carlo model. An excess of data is observed above the RAPGAP predictions for zmeas P > 0.9, where zmeas P is the fraction of the longitudinal momentum of the colorless “Pomeron” exchange that is transferred to the photon-jet final state, giving evidence for direct Pomeron interactions.
